Overview

AT4081

Delivering the warmth and natural sound of a classic ribbon microphone, Audio-Technica’s handcrafted AT4081 offers a robust build for long-lasting performance and higher output for maximum compatibility with microphone preamplifiers. With its low-profile stick design, this microphone is a natural for use on a wide range of instruments (horns, strings, drum overheads, orchestras and more) and guitar cabinets in recording studios and live-sound settings.

Equally at home in recording studios and live-sound settings, the microphone features Audio-Technica’s innovative MicroLinear™ ribbon imprint, which protects the dual ribbons from lateral flexing and distortion. Utilizing six new patents*, Audio-Technica’s innovative ribbon transducer advances the evolution of ribbon microphone design. Experience the difference.

  • Low-profile stick design maximizes placement options
  • Smooth, warm and natural sound tuned for instrument reproduction
  • Innovative dual ribbon construction for increased sensitivity
  • Extremely powerful N50 rare earth magnets for high output level
  • Superfine mesh guards against ribbon damage
  • High-SPL capability and extended frequency response
  • Handmade production – including ribbon corrugation, imprint and assembly
  • Phantom-powered active electronics provide stable impedance and higher output for maximum compatibility with microphone preamplifiers
  • Certified by the METAlliance (Music Engineering and Technology Alliance)

Specifications

Microphones
Element Ribbon
Polar Pattern Figure-of-eight
Frequency Response 30-18,000 Hz
Open Circuit Sensitivity -42 dB (7.9 mV), re 1V at 1 Pa
Maximum Input Sound Level 150 dB SPL, 1 kHz at 1% T.H.D.
